Transaction 33a6a60f801aa66ec5b4161e5ed2ac17e8eb63430e01e51bbd2f016f61ee8d50
1 Input
1 Output
-
33a6a60f801aa66ec5b4161e5ed2ac17e8eb63430e01e51bbd2f016f61ee8d50:0
- value
- 3716452
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ab93ef397c7d9797c65830c47d677ffc4c29b48a OP_EQUAL
- address
- 3HLEh1mKj3ecpFYoTzMsE3qDDrLwzbW73k